Junior Data Engineer

Оплата: По договоренности
Удаленно
Full-time

Компания разрабатывает аналитические решения для динамичного сектора гостеприимства. Микросервисная архитектура, культура DevOps и автоматизированные тесты позволяют выпускать фичи еженедельно. Все сотрудники работают по принципу distributed-first: офисы открыты, но встречаться можно в Zoom. Регулярные code-review, парное программирование и доступ к корпоративным обучающим платформам создают среду, где начинающие инженеры растут быстро.


Обязанности  

- Разрабатывать и поддерживать простые ETL-процессы для ежедневной выгрузки и загрузки данных.  

- Проводить рефакторинг кода под руководством менторов, повышая читаемость и производительность.  

- Писать модульные тесты с помощью PyTest, JUnit или Jest для проверки целостности данных.  

- Настраивать мониторинг метрик – задержек, пропускной способности, объёмов.  

- Документировать архитектуру пайплайнов, схемы БД и принятые технические решения.  

- Участвовать в обзорах кода, предлагать улучшения, следовать best practices Git.  

- Экспериментировать с Airflow, Kafka, облачными хранилищами (BigQuery, S3) по мере роста компетенций.  


Требования  

- Базовые знания Python или JavaScript и умение применять их для обработки данных.  

- Уверенное владение SQL: SELECT, JOIN, агрегирующие функции, индексы.  

- Опыт использования систем контроля версий (Git) и желание соблюдать дисциплину pull-request.  

- Понимание принципов ETL и жизненного цикла данных.  

- Насмотренность в области тестирования: PyTest, JUnit, Jest — минимум один инструмент.  

- Аналитический склад ума, аккуратность в работе с цифрами, внимательность к деталям.  

- Английский язык не ниже A2: чтение технической документации без переводчика.  

- Главное — огромное желание развиваться, задавать вопросы, принимать обратную связь.  


Перспективы  

— Через 3 месяца: самостоятельная поддержка небольшого ETL-проекта, публикация первых pull-request в production.  

— Через 6 месяцев: участие в проектировании потоков логистических и туристических данных, владение Airflow DAG-ами.  

— Через 12 месяцев: выступления на внутренних митапах, менторство новых стажёров, повышение до Middle Data Engineer.  


Почему стоит присоединиться  

- Изучите end-to-end обработку данных на реальных пользовательских сценариях.  

- Получите личного наставника и технический roadmap.  

- Работайте из любой точки мира — достаточно стабильного интернета.  

- Портфолио проектов уровня производства повысит вашу рыночную стоимость.  

- Мы ценим людей, а не часы: фокус на результате, а не на тайм-трекере.